Development Coordinator, Corporate

National FFA Organization is seeking a Development Coordinator to provide critical administrative support to corporate fundraising initiatives. This role involves managing corporate partner employee giving programs, supporting scholarship and retail fundraising efforts, and coordinating communication plans and local engagement programs.

The National FFA Organization is a school-based national youth leadership development organization of more than 760,000 student members as part of 8,700 local FFA chapters in all 50 states and Puerto Rico.
